What is an antimicrobial coated catheter?
An antimicrobial coated catheter is a medical device that is designed to reduce the risk of infections by incorporating antimicrobial agents into the catheter material.

What are the most commonly used antimicrobial agents in coated catheters?
The most commonly used antimicrobial agents in coated catheters include silver, chlorhexidine, and antibiotics such as minocycline and rifampicin.
What are the potential applications of antimicrobial coated catheters?
The potential applications of antimicrobial coated catheters include urinary catheters, central venous catheters, and specialty catheters used in interventional procedures.

How does the antimicrobial coated catheter market contribute to reducing healthcare-associated infections?
The use of antimicrobial coated catheters can help reduce the risk of healthcare-associated infections by preventing the formation of biofilms on the catheter surface and inhibiting the growth of bacteria and other microorganisms.

How do antimicrobial coated catheters compare to standard catheters in terms of cost?
Antimicrobial coated catheters typically have a higher upfront cost compared to standard catheters, but their use may result in cost savings by reducing the incidence of catheter-related infections and their associated medical expenses.
What are the potential risks associated with antimicrobial coated catheters?
The potential risks associated with antimicrobial coated catheters include allergic reactions to the antimicrobial agents, development of microbial resistance, and possible leaching of antimicrobial substances into the patient’s bloodstream or tissues.
